Together with @uni-freiburg.de and KAUST we showed that surface passivation of perovskite top cells is possible in solar cell tandems with today's industry standard for solar cells.

#Hydrogen: The Two-Faced Element in Crystalline #Silicon for #Solar #Cells!

In our new article, Benjamin Hammann explains how hydrogen contributes to the passivation of defects at interfaces, but it can also bring some unpleasant surprises, such as #LeTID degradation.

🏠 Custom-colored modules increase the #acceptance of #photovoltaics on #buildings, a joint study with the University of Freiburg finds. Particularily on historic buildings, colored modules increase the social acceptance to the same level as on modern buildings. www.ise.fraunhofer.de/en/press-med...
